Output e581725c4c8b462d7a0b43365939db88f70eb80059264dfb95991df8d099d1c4:1

value
2780310
script pubkey
OP_0 OP_PUSHBYTES_20 bf839ce27e68c07ec515f9fca19145f48f5ea8e6
address
bc1qh7peecn7drq8a3g4l872ry297j84a28xvxh3e6
transaction
e581725c4c8b462d7a0b43365939db88f70eb80059264dfb95991df8d099d1c4